Not sure about colour, can't remember. But I'm going to garage on Friday to swap battery's over.
It all fits tray etc, but I'd say it's a bit short in height for the clamps to screw it down, the threads on clamp rods stop quarter of way so still a gap at top of battery. I've just shoved a silicone intake pipe to cushion it for now. I'm guessing if you have a battery top cover that should sort it or simlar.
